自动化技术,作为一种强大的工具,正日益改变着各行各业的工作方式。从简单的生产线到复杂的软件开发,自动化技术都扮演着不可或缺的角色。在这篇文章中,我们将深入探讨自动化技术的内涵、应用,以及如何从零开始,成为一个高效工程师。
自动化技术概述
定义
自动化技术是指利用计算机、网络、机器人等自动化设备,代替人工完成生产、管理、服务等任务的一种技术。它旨在提高工作效率、降低成本、减少错误,并创造更多的价值。
分类
- 硬件自动化:包括机器人、传感器、执行器等,主要应用于生产制造领域。
- 软件自动化:包括各种自动化工具、脚本、程序等,主要应用于软件开发、测试、运维等领域。
- 流程自动化:通过自动化工具将多个任务整合在一起,形成一个自动化的工作流程。
自动化技术在各行业的应用
生产制造
在制造业中,自动化技术被广泛应用于生产线、装配线、仓库物流等环节。通过自动化设备,可以提高生产效率,降低人工成本,提升产品质量。
软件开发
在软件开发领域,自动化技术可以用于自动化测试、代码审查、部署等环节。通过自动化工具,可以缩短开发周期,提高软件质量。
运维
在运维领域,自动化技术可以用于自动化监控、故障排查、系统部署等环节。通过自动化工具,可以提高运维效率,降低运维成本。
从零到英雄:如何成为一名高效工程师
学习基础
- 编程语言:学习至少一门编程语言,如Python、Java、C++等。
- 操作系统:了解Linux或Windows操作系统的基本操作。
- 网络知识:掌握网络基础知识,如TCP/IP、DNS、HTTP等。
选择方向
根据个人兴趣和职业规划,选择适合自己的自动化技术方向,如硬件自动化、软件自动化或流程自动化。
实践操作
- 参与项目:参与实际的自动化项目,将理论知识应用到实际中。
- 编写脚本:学习编写自动化脚本,如Python、Shell等。
- 使用工具:熟悉并掌握各种自动化工具,如Jenkins、Ansible等。
持续学习
自动化技术更新迭代迅速,要保持学习的热情,关注行业动态,不断学习新技术。
总结
自动化技术为工程师们提供了更高效、更便捷的工作方式。从零开始,通过学习基础、选择方向、实践操作和持续学习,你可以成为一名高效工程师。抓住自动化技术这个机遇,让我们一起迈向美好的未来!
